If you're looking to play PSP games on your Android phone or tablet, this article will guide you through the best PSP emulator apps available on the Google Play Store. We'll focus on the top emulators that provide the ultimate retro gaming experience on your Android device.

1. PPSSPP Emulator

Price: Free (PPSSPP Gold paid version available for upgrade)

The PPSSPP emulator is the top choice for playing real PSP games on Android devices. It offers full HD resolution and excellent performance, making games look better than ever. The emulator can upscale game textures and supports post-processing shaders to enhance visuals. The base version of PPSSPP is sufficient for most games, but upgrading to PPSSPP Gold supports the developer and provides a golden app icon.

2. RetroArch

Price: Free

RetroArch is an emulation frontend that allows you to play ROMs from multiple platforms in one place. To play PSP games, you need to install the PPSSPP core and additional files. While the setup process may require some extra steps, RetroArch is widely used across various platforms.

3. Lemuroid

Price: Free

Lemuroid is a powerful emulation frontend similar to RetroArch. It can play games from different consoles and systems, including PSP games. Like RetroArch, you need to choose and install individual cores for specific consoles. Lemuroid offers autosave, rom scanning, fast-forwarding, external controller support, local multiplayer, and cloud file syncing.

4.Rocket PSP Emulator

Price: Free

While the Rocket PSP emulator is included here as an additional option, it's not recommended compared to the previous emulators. Reviews indicate usability issues and complaints about similarities to PPSSPP. It's advisable to choose the more reliable PPSSPP emulator for better performance, timely updates, and compatibility fixes.

In summary, the PPSSPP emulator is the top choice for playing PSP games on Android, followed by RetroArch and Lemuroid. These emulators support various ROM formats, offer controller support, and provide a seamless gaming experience. Choose the official apps to ensure compatibility and reliable updates.
